What Is Forex Trading?

Forex trading involves the exchange of one currency for another on a global, decentralized market. This massive market operates 24 hours a day, five days a week, enabling traders to buy, sell, or exchange currencies. The goal is simple—to profit from currency fluctuations and exchange rate discrepancies.

The market is highly liquid, with an average daily trading volume exceeding $6.6 trillion, which makes it one of the largest financial markets in the world. Both retail traders and large financial institutions participate in it, capitalizing on the opportunities it offers. 2. Flexible Trading Hours

Unlike stock markets that operate within specific time zones and hours, Forex trading is functional 24/5 due to the seamless overlap of financial markets in different regions. The global market opens in Sydney, transitions across Tokyo, London, and ends with New York. This perpetual activity means that traders can tailor their trading schedules to fit their personal or professional commitments.

For those looking to fuel financial flexibility, this round-the-clock availability ensures that trading can complement other income sources such as a day job, or accommodate individuals who thrive outside of traditional work hours.

3. Income Potential Through Leverage

One standout feature of Forex trading is leverage. Leverage allows traders to control a larger position in the market with a smaller capital outlay. For example, with a leverage of 1:100, a $1,000 initial investment can control as much as $100,000 in the market. This amplifies the profit potential significantly, enabling traders to capitalize on small price movements in currencies.

While leverage can magnify profits, it’s essential to approach this tool cautiously, as it can also lead to increased risks. Proper risk management is key to striking a balance and making leverage work effectively in enhancing financial flexibility.
